Somerset Patriots at TD Bank Ballpark
TD Bank Ballpark, home to the Somerset Patriots in Bridgewater, offers an unforgettable experience with its picturesque setting and vibrant atmosphere. This family-friendly venue boasts a unique grassy knoll, perfect for enjoying games under the stars, and hosts a variety of events, from baseball to community gatherings. Specifically designed for young fans, the youth sections provide a safe and engaging environment for children and their guardians. Conveniently located, visitors can easily access the ballpark via Highway 78 connecting to Highway 287, or enjoy a scenic bike ride along dedicated cycling paths. 🔍 Key View Differences
- Rows A-F: Lower rows may have some netting obstruction behind home plate but best for details
- Rows G-M: Ideal elevation to see both infield and outfield action without neck strain
- Rows N+: Higher perspective shows full defensive shifts but loses some player detail
- Sections 201-218: Upper deck provides panoramic views but farther from field
- Sections 101-122: Lower level brings you closer to player energy and sounds
💡 Pro Tips
- For day games: Choose third base side (Sections 101-108) to avoid sun in your eyes
- Families: Section 116 has quickest access to kids' play area
- Scoreboard view: Left field sections (120-122) face the main video board
- Autograph seekers: Arrive early for Sections 107-109 near visitor dugout
